Abstract: PROBLEM TO BE SOLVED: To reline a vessel efficiently. SOLUTION: In a method of relining a vessel that is used to carry out a direct smelting process that produces molten metal under conditions requiring molten bath temperature of at least 1000 deg.C, the vessel is of the type that has a floor that is refractory lined, a side wall that is at least partially refractory lined, a top wall, and at least two access openings to the interior of the vessel. The relining method includes the steps of cooling down the vessel after stopping direct smelting work, gaining access to the interior of the vessel via the access openings, relining the vessel, and restarting operation of the process in a period of time of 21 or less days. Abstract: A direct smelting vessel (3) for operating a molten bath-based direct smelting process under pressure conditions in the vessel is disclosed. The vessel includes a forehearth (67) for tapping molten metal continuously from the vessel. The forehearth includes an open connection (97) that extends through a side wall of the vessel into the interior of the vessel. The open connection is formed to dampen the impact of sudden changes in pressure in the vessel on molten metal flow in the forehearth that could result in an undesirable surge of molten metal from the forehearth. The open connection is also formed so that molten metal does not freeze in the connection for at least 6 hours when molten metal is not being discharged from the vessel into the forehearth via the open connection.
